This should be the answer: START_EXECUTING_SVC_CHECKS http://www.nagios.org/developerinfo/externalcommands/commandinfo.php?command_id=41
Mathieu Robert Anderson wrote: > I am setting up a failover nagios instance as described here. > > http://nagios.sourceforge.net/docs/3_0/redundancy.html#scenario_2 > > I have looked through the external commands but cannot find one that > will enable or disable all active service checks. Am I missing > something? I have found external command that apply to a single service, > servicegroup or host, but none that apply to all services.
